The purpose of this qualitative study was to examine the leadership experiences and perspectives of five National Distinguished Elementary Principals (NDPs) from the Class of 2010 serving in the Midwest region of the United States. Specifically, the study investigated the application and selection process of recognition as an NDP, their views of school leadership, and their perception of best professional practices. Using a phenomenological approach, the researcher used semistructured phone interviews and analyzed National Distinguished Principal application essays. A qualitative dissertation study was conducted to examine the impact of the Arkansas Leadership Academy's Master Principal Program through the perspective of those who have completed the entire program and attained designation as a Master Principal. A logic model for the Master Principal Program offered a context for the study. A review of relevant literature provided the identification of gaps in the research which included limited findings for a program comparable to the Master Principal Program.
